About Robyn

Master of Arts (Applied), Post Graduate Certificate in Athlete Career and Education Management, Bachelor of Physical Education, Accredited Recreation Professional (New Zealand Recreation Association).
Fellow, New Zealand Recreation Association.
Fellow, Physical Education New Zealand.
Chair The Shift Foundation 2018 – present.
Director, Sport New Zealand Board 2021 – present.
Director, Skills Active Te Mahi Ako (2021 – present).

  • Te Mahi Ako is a tertiary education organisation specialising in work-based learning for people working in active recreation, leisure and entertainment.

Board member, The Shift Foundation 2018 – present.

  • The Shift Foundation is a Charitable Trust that works in partnership with other organisations to improve the wellbeing of young women aged 12 – 20 years. To read about SHIFT, click here

Teaching Fellow in Museum and Heritage Studies Programme at Victoria University of Wellington.

  • Robyn has responsibility for the coordination of the Practicum papers, developing professional practice across the museum and heritage sector.

Robyn has more than 30 years’ experience working as a consultant across the recreation, sport, arts, health and education sectors. Her strategic leadership in the arts, sport, recreation and education sectors involves research, critical analysis and solution development. She has governance, planning, facilitation, training and mentoring skills. Using creative, consultative and interactive approaches has a solid track record of successfully leading complex projects to meet her clients’ satisfaction.

She has developed national and international networks that enable fresh thinking and innovation in stakeholder engagement, needs assessment, service and facility design and operational reviews.
